I still have that exact same grill for over 23 years. I recently tore it down, cleaned and repainted, redid the woodwork, and replaced worn out parts. That cost me about $250 and a bit of elbow grease, but it runs like a champ. In fact I made lunch on it today. $100 seems like a pretty good deal for such a clean looking unit, go for it. I added GrillGrates to mine and that really amped it up. Oh, and don't forget THE ROTISSERIE

All of the innards and the grates can be bought off Amazon from second tier suppliers. Even if you have to replace the burners, flame tamers and grates, you will still have a great grill at a great price.
Search the web for "Weber Forums" and you will find people that rebuild them all the time.
